
ALLENTOWN, Pa. — The Lehigh County Coroner’s Office has ruled the death of a man who was struck by a vehicle in Allentown as a homicide.
According to a news release from the coroner’s office, 29-year-old Rigoberto E. Hernandez Arias, of Allentown, was struck and run over by a motor vehicle in the 2000 block of South 4th Street at approximately 7:55 p.m. on Friday.
Hernandez Arias was taken from the scene to Lehigh Valley Hospital–Cedar Crest, where he was pronounced dead at 8:43 p.m. Friday in the hospital’s Emergency Department, officials said.
The coroner’s office said the cause of death is related to injuries sustained after being struck by the vehicle, and the manner of death has been ruled a homicide.
The incident remains under active investigation by authorities. No additional details about the vehicle or possible suspects were immediately released.
